WebDial the dial-in number for the country the meeting is being held in. Wait for the call to be answered by the automated system. Enter the conference ID using the dial pad on the phone and enter the # (hash or pound) symbol at the end. The automated system will ask if you are the organizer of the meeting. Skip this step i.e., do not press 1. WebApr 30, 2024 · Is there a way to create a link for sharing with others, using which they can call me in Microsoft links? WebMar 20, 2024 · To find out if there are dial-in phone numbers available in your area or country/region, go to Teams admin center > Voice > Phone Numbers, click Add, and then click New Service Numbers. Use the lists for Country/Region, State/Region, and City to filter your search. If you are looking for toll free service numbers, select toll free from the ... WebPay-per-minute rates include dial-in calls to toll numbers, dial-in calls to toll-free numbers, and dial-out calls. 3. Office 365 E5 and Microsoft 365 E5 include Teams Audio Conferencing, unlimited toll dial-in minutes, 60 dial-out minutes/user/month pooled at the tenant level to Zone A countries and regions, and Operator Connect Conferencing.
